Samsung smartphones with the most years of updates

 

Samsung is one of the most generous companies, offering 7 years of software updates for some of its models.

The number of software updates a smartphone receives is becoming an important factor in consumers' purchasing decisions. Device manufacturers are increasingly focusing on providing operating system upgrades, with Samsung standing out as the most generous.

Every Galaxy S24 series member gets software updates for 7 years.

Specifically, the Korean company announced that it would provide up to 7 years of software updates for some of its high-end phones. Recently, the company also started applying a 6-year update policy to its much cheaper models. Here is a list of devices that will benefit from this policy:

7 year updated models:

- Galaxy S24, S24+, S24 Ultra and S24 FE

- Galaxy Z Flip6

- Galaxy Z Fold6

- Galaxy Tab S10 Plus, Galaxy Tab S10 Ultra (tablet)

Models enjoy 6 years of updates:

- Galaxy A16

Galaxy A16 is the only budget product with 6 years of software update support.

It's worth noting that the seven-year update policy only applies to the Galaxy S24 series and later models. Similarly, the six-year update policy for budget models was also introduced with the Galaxy A16, meaning only the newly launched models will benefit from this extended software upgrade period.

Samsung says it plans to extend this policy to more models in the future. Currently, even the high-end Galaxy S23 series only gets four years of software updates and five years of security updates.

This is an effort by Samsung to ensure that its smartphones are better prepared for the future, while also making users feel less need to replace their old phones, especially when there is competition from other phone models.
